We should invest more in public transit, but there is literally 100 years of built infrastructure which has fueled patterns of development which make taking transport unattractive. So we can invest more, just dont expect it to result in many fewer cars.


More bus lanes would be a cheap and easy start. The problem with current car centered cities is that taking transit is slower than taking a car so people with the means use the fastest transit option by driving. If you remove minimum parking laws and increase bus lanes which let transit users bypass traffic, this is a low cost way to encourage more transit usage.
